Hiring dedicated and enthusiastic Teaching Assistants to join our team at a reputable Special Needs School in Cambridge

Role Overview: As a Teaching Assistant, you will play a crucial role in supporting students with a diverse range of special educational needs. Your responsibilities will include:

  1. Collaborating closely with teachers to cater to individual student requirements.
  2. Assisting students during classroom activities, ensuring their engagement and understanding.
  3. Providing one-on-one support to students with personal care and Social Emotional needs
  4. Implementing behavior management strategies and maintaining a positive learning environment.

About School: Catering for children and young people aged 3 to 19 who have a range of complex and significant learning needs, Autism, Challenging Behaviour and Complex Needs.

Qualifications and Experience: To excel in this role, you should have:

  • A genuine passion for working with students with special educational needs.
  • Excellent communication skills and the ability to adapt to varying student needs.
  • Minimum 1 yr of experience working in a school or care setting in the UK (Mandatory)
  • Right to Work in the UK (NO Sponsorship Provided. Candidates on Skilled Worker Visa are not eligible for this position)
  • Proficient in English
  • Driver (Prefrred but not mandatory)
